Strategic questioning facilitates clarity, critical thinking, and engagement in meaningful dialogue.
Leaders who ask thoughtful questions encourage problem-solving, gather valuable insights, and challenge assumptions. This skill fosters innovation, strengthens communication, and promotes a culture of continuous learning and curiosity.
Practical Exercise: The “Ask 3 Deep” Method
In your next conversation, practice deepening understanding by asking three levels of questions:
First Question – Surface Level → Start with a broad, open-ended question.
- Example: “What challenges are you facing with this project?”
Second Question – Dig Deeper → Seek more insight by exploring their response.
- Example: “What do you think is the main cause of this challenge?”
Third Question – Challenge Assumptions → Encourage critical thinking and new perspectives.
- Example: “If you approached it differently, what might change?”
Action Step: In your next conversation, use the Ask 3 Deep method to encourage deeper dialogue and uncover valuable insights.
